Excessive force
Why did the number of deaths in police custody double in Russia last year? Illustration: Alisa Krasnikova for Novaya Gazeta Europe In 2023, the number of sudden deaths in police custody — at precincts, in police cars and detention centres — more than doubled across Russia, bringing the number of people known to have died as a result of police brutality in the past 15 years to at least 1,330.

The Insider: small arms continue to be exported to Russia bypassing sanctions
Italian, Finnish, American and other countries’ weapons end up on the Russian market - this was discussed in a joint investigation by The Insider and IrpiMedia. Journalists from The Insider found that in the fall of 2023, a sniping tournament was held in annexed Crimea, where participants used rifles of various brands, including the American SRS Desert Tech and the Finnish Sako TRG 22 Lapua Oy.

Novosibirsk scientist Anatoly Maslov, detained on charges of treason, suffered a heart attack in prison
77-year-old scientist Anatoly Maslov, chief researcher at the Institute of Theoretical and Applied Mechanics of the Siberian Branch of the Russian Academy of Sciences, suffered a heart attack in pre-trial detention center-3 in St. Petersburg. about this . His lawyer Olga Dinze told Interfax “He had a heart attack, he was stabilized with medication, he was not hospitalized, and he was warned that there might be a relapse,” the lawyer explained.

Chechen woman feared murdered by her family in ‘honour killing’
Seda Suleymanova. Photo: SK SOS Seda Suleymanova. Photo: SK SOS A Chechen woman who was abducted in August after fleeing her home to live with her partner in St. Petersburg may have been murdered by her relatives in a so-called “honour killing”, human rights group SK SOS said on Wednesday. Seda Suleymanova, 26, fled her home in Chechnya in 2022 fearing for her life after she refused to enter an arranged marriage. She lived with her partner, Stanislav Kudryavtsev, in St.

The Khabarovsk prosecutor's office demanded to recognize the movement “I/we Sergey Furgal” by an “extremist organization”
The prosecutor's office of the Khabarovsk Territory demanded to recognize the movement “I/we Sergey Furgal” in support of the former governor of the region “extremist organization”, the organization “OVD-Info” paid attention to this. The meeting of the Khabarovsk Regional Court, which will consider the case of recognizing the movement of supporters of Furgal with an “extremist organization”, is scheduled for February 22 at 10:00 (03:00 Moscow time), it will be held closed.

Swedish prosecutors have announced that they are stopping their investigation into the Nord Stream explosions. The department did not find those involved in the attack
The Swedish prosecutor's office is ending the investigation into the explosions that occurred in September 2022 at the Nord Stream 1 and Nord Stream 2 gas pipelines. This is stated in a press release from the department. The publication notes that the prosecutor's office was unable to identify those involved in the attack on the pipelines. The department emphasized that Sweden and Swedish citizens were not involved in the attack against Nord Stream.
